// Controls the target false-positive rate for the bloom filter that
// fronts the Saltmere key-value store. Lowering this shrinks wasted
// disk reads but inflates filter memory roughly linearly. The current
// value was tuned during the Q3 capacity review and should not be
// changed without re-running the read-amplification benchmark.
// The benchmark run that validated this setting is recorded under
// the token below.

build token for yahig-kaguf: htk3_c19

## Step 4: Point Nightglass at the new scheduler

Okay, this is the fiddly part. Nightglass used to run backfills off a cron box in the old Harwick datacenter, but we've moved everything to the Lumenfall scheduler. You'll need to deregister the legacy cron entries first (step 3 covered that), then register each backfill job with Lumenfall's nightly queue. Jobs without an owner tag get rejected, so tag everything with your team name. Once that's done, drop in the scheduler config shown below.

service settings:
[pelius]
port = 7000
region = north-2
host = pelius.tolvaqhq.internal
team = casax
timeout_ms = 2000
retries = 1

Title: Order cutoff ignores bakery timezone

The Crumbline cutoff rule for next-day orders evaluates against server time, not the bakery's local zone, so shops in western regions lose ordering hours each evening. Fix converts cutoff checks to the store's configured zone and adds regression tests around midnight boundaries. Reviewer: the failing case reproduces under the build below.

build token for kajog-baguf: htk14_e43bf70f92bbf6

Handover — cleaning crew access (Westgate floor 4)

Brightway Cleaning arrives Mon/Wed/Fri, 18:30. Crew lead signs in at the desk; others wait in the lobby until she's through. Their badges only open the service lift — the floor 4 door needs the keypad. Check names against the roster in the top drawer before releasing the door. If anyone new shows up, call Facilities first, don't improvise. Re-arm the keypad after they leave. Current door code is below.

door code, hahag-tagef: bdg-OAWSKZ-89993088